What it costs to get care at home near Valley View
Under Support at Home, the government sets a quarterly budget based on your assessed needs, running from about $11,010.01 to $80,137.12 a year (as at 1 July 2026). Clinical care such as nursing is fully funded. You contribute a share of everyday and independence services, and providers servicing Valley View set their own hourly rates, so it is worth comparing two or three.

How much does home care in Valley View cost?
Your costs depend on your assessed Support at Home classification and your income and assets. Clinical care is fully government funded. You contribute a share of independence and everyday living services, and hourly rates vary between providers servicing Valley View, so compare two or three before committing.
Do I have to choose a provider in Valley View itself?
No. Providers set their own service areas and many cover a wide region, so a provider based in a neighbouring suburb may well service Valley View. Always confirm coverage directly.
What is the first step to arranging care in Valley View?
An assessment through My Aged Care (myagedcare.gov.au or 1800 200 422). Nothing is government funded until that assessment is done, and the queue moves slowly, so applying early is the single most useful thing you can do. You can shortlist providers while you wait.
